Introduction
A recent study has uncovered a potential link between rising estrogen levels and an increase in binge-drinking behaviors among women. This research sheds light on the biological factors that may contribute to alcohol consumption patterns, offering new insights into gender-specific health risks.
Key Findings
- Hormonal Influence: The study suggests that fluctuations in estrogen levels can significantly impact alcohol consumption, potentially leading to increased binge-drinking episodes in women.
- Gender-Specific Patterns: Women may experience different triggers for alcohol use compared to men, with hormonal changes playing a more pronounced role.
- Health Implications: Understanding the hormonal influences on drinking behavior can help in developing targeted interventions to reduce alcohol-related health risks in women.
Research Methodology
The study utilized a combination of hormonal assessments and self-reported drinking habits to establish a correlation between estrogen levels and alcohol consumption. Researchers analyzed data from a diverse group of women, ensuring a comprehensive understanding of the issue.
